Heartwarming Stories of Canine Presence at Funerals

Several heartwarming stories have emerged, showcasing the presence of dogs at Navy SEAL funerals. One such story is that of Hawkeye, a Labrador Retriever, who laid down next to the casket of his handler, Navy SEAL Jon Tumilson, during his funeral in 2011. The image of Hawkeye’s unwavering devotion captured the world’s attention and became a symbol of the enduring bond between SEALs and their canine companions.
